Lighthouse graffiti artist confesses

Joseph Malan
The News-Dispatch

MICHIGAN CITY - Faint crimson splotches cover a part of the lighthouse where a smattering of graffiti once stood.

The graffiti has since mostly been removed, but a stain and an off-white-colored area of paint still symbolize an area where the markings had been.

On Monday, Michigan City Police Assistant Chief Mark Swistek announced a young man who had been arrested Friday admitted to being responsible for most of the graffiti on the lighthouse.

Matthew John Anzulidia, 21, Michigan City, was arrested on two warrants - one for failure to appear in court on a reckless driving charge, and another for harassment.

It was at that time, Swistek said, that Anzulidia made a verbal confession to spraying most of the graffiti that had recently appeared on the structure.

Anzulidia is being held in the La Porte County Jail and is scheduled to be released June 12.

The police department, however, has a warrant for his arrest for criminal mischief, Swistek said.

Swistek added he will request the court have Anzulidia perform restitution in the form of community service.

"He is responsible for the vast majority of the graffiti damage that was done out there," Swistek said.

Meanwhile, Harbormaster Tim Frame said he and a few workers will apply a fresh coat of paint to the area where the graffiti stood.

It's a good thing the graffiti artist was caught, Frame said.

"Last week we painted it Tuesday morning, and Thursday morning it was already decorated up," he said. "It's a little aggravating. You have to divert someone from doing what they ordinarily would be doing to going and doing that."

Swistek said the eradication of graffiti from the lighthouse is only one part of a citywide effort to erase the markings. About a dozen areas have been cleaned the last few weeks, and while weather hasn't been cooperating recently, Swistek hopes officers will soon be going out every Friday to remove graffiti from an area.

"We see it every day when we're patrolling the neighborhoods," Swistek said. "We don't condone the type of behavior that's out there. It's a nuisance to the community, and it's vandalism."
